Question
How to Replace or Override a Base Creatio Web Service with a Custom Web Service?
10:42 Oct 17, 2024
Hello Creatio Community,
I am working on a project where I need to either replace or override an existing Creatio web service with a custom implementation. Specifically, I want to extend or modify the functionality of a base Creatio web service (e.g., CallServiceSchemaService
) to fit my business requirements.
Here’s what I want to achieve:
- Create a custom web service in a separate package without affecting the existing functionality of the base service.
- Either extend the existing service (if possible) or completely replace it with my custom implementation.
- I want to customize the behavior of how service requests and responses are handled, while ensuring that all references to the original service use my new service.
Questions:
- What is the best approach to achieve this in Creatio? Should I extend or replace the service, and what are the steps to do so?
- How can I ensure that the system references my custom service in place of the base service without breaking existing functionality?
- Are there any best practices or limitations I should keep in mind when implementing custom web services in Creatio?
I would appreciate any guidance, examples, or documentation that can help me with this process.
Thank you!
Like
0 comments